Read More »Warner Bros confirms death of Lego Dimensions
Warner Bros has officially confirmed that Lego Dimensions is no more. The news follows a report from Eurogamer last week stating that the toys-to-life franchise had been canned a year earlier than planned, according to sources close to the company.
